White does not absorb all colors; instead, it reflects all wavelengths of visible light. This reflection of all colors gives white its characteristic appearance, differentiating it from colors that absorb certain wavelengths and reflect others.
How Does White Reflect All Colors?
White objects reflect all colors of the visible spectrum. When light hits a white surface, it is not absorbed but rather bounced back. This is why white surfaces appear bright and are often used in spaces where light reflection is desired, such as in photography studios or homes seeking natural light enhancement.
Why Do White Objects Reflect Light?
The reflection of light by white objects can be attributed to their surface properties. Most white materials have a structure that scatters light in various directions, effectively reflecting the full spectrum of visible light. This scattering effect prevents any specific wavelength from being absorbed, resulting in the perception of white.

The Science Behind Color Absorption and Reflection
Understanding how colors are absorbed and reflected involves basic principles of light physics. When light strikes an object, it can be absorbed, reflected, or transmitted. The color we perceive is determined by the wavelengths of light that are reflected.
How Do Different Colors Absorb Light?
- Black Objects: Absorb most wavelengths, reflecting very little, which is why they appear dark.
- Colored Objects: Absorb some wavelengths and reflect others. For example, a red apple reflects red wavelengths and absorbs others.

What Colors Does White Reflect?
White reflects all colors of the visible spectrum. This includes red, orange, yellow, green, blue, indigo, and violet. The combination of these reflected wavelengths results in the perception of white.
Why Is White Considered a Neutral Color?
White is considered neutral because it does not favor any particular wavelength of light. It reflects all colors equally, making it versatile in design and fashion, where it can complement any color scheme.
How Does White Affect Temperature?
White surfaces reflect sunlight, which can help keep spaces cooler compared to darker colors that absorb heat. This principle is used in architecture and fashion to reduce heat absorption.
Can White Be Created by Mixing Colors?
Yes, white can be created by mixing all colors of light. In the context of light, combining red, green, and blue light at equal intensities will produce white. However, mixing pigments to create white is not possible, as pigments work by absorbing light.
